excel有数字的单元格数量-excel单元
作者:泸州炬业科技-炬业问答
|
185人看过
发布时间:2026-05-26 20:37:24
标签:excel通配符
Excel中数字单元格数量的计算与应用在Excel中,数字单元格的数量是数据处理和分析的重要基础。掌握如何统计单元格中包含数字的数量,不仅有助于理解数据结构,还能提高数据处理的效率。本文将围绕“Excel有数字的单元格数量”展开,从定
Excel中数字单元格数量的计算与应用
在Excel中,数字单元格的数量是数据处理和分析的重要基础。掌握如何统计单元格中包含数字的数量,不仅有助于理解数据结构,还能提高数据处理的效率。本文将围绕“Excel有数字的单元格数量”展开,从定义、计算方式、应用场景、高级技巧等多个维度,系统阐述相关知识。
一、Excel中数字单元格数量的定义
在Excel中,“数字单元格数量”指的是在某一范围内,所有包含数字的单元格的数量。这个概念在数据清洗、数据统计、数据验证等场景中具有重要价值。
例如,在一个包含以下数据的区域:
| A列 | B列 |
|-|-|
| 123 | 45.6 |
| 789 | 0 |
| abc | def |
其中,A列包含数字的单元格有3个(A1、A2、A3),B列包含数字的单元格有2个(B2、B3)。因此,A列中数字单元格数量为3,B列中数字单元格数量为2。
二、Excel中数字单元格数量的计算方法
1. 使用COUNT函数
COUNT函数用于统计某一范围内的数值单元格数量,不考虑文本或空单元格。
公式格式:
`=COUNT(范围)`
示例:
`=COUNT(A1:A5)` 表示统计A1至A5范围内数值单元格的数量。
注意事项:
- COUNT函数会忽略空单元格、文本和错误值。
- 如果单元格中包含非数值内容(如文本、日期、逻辑值),COUNT函数会将其视为非数值,不计入统计。
2. 使用COUNTA函数
COUNTA函数用于统计某一范围内的所有单元格数量,包括数值、文本、空单元格和错误值。
公式格式:
`=COUNTA(范围)`
示例:
`=COUNTA(A1:A5)` 表示统计A1至A5范围内所有单元格的数量。
注意事项:
- COUNTA会统计所有单元格,包括空单元格。
- 与COUNT函数相比,COUNTA统计范围更广。
3. 使用ISNUMBER函数结合COUNT函数
在某些情况下,需要统计包含数字的单元格数量,而不仅仅是数值单元格。这时可以结合ISNUMBER函数来实现。
公式格式:
`=COUNTIF(范围, "数字")`
示例:
`=COUNTIF(A1:A5, "123")` 表示统计A1至A5中等于“123”的单元格数量。
扩展应用:
`=COUNTIF(A1:A5, ">=100")` 表示统计A1至A5中大于等于100的单元格数量。
三、Excel中数字单元格数量的应用场景
1. 数据清洗与验证
在数据清洗过程中,统计数字单元格数量可以帮助识别数据缺失或错误。例如,如果一个列中大部分单元格为空,而只有少数单元格包含数字,说明可能存在数据缺失问题。
2. 数据统计与分析
在数据分析中,统计数字单元格数量可以用于计算平均值、总和等统计指标。例如,统计某一列中数字单元格的平均值,可以使用AVERAGE函数结合COUNT函数。
公式示例:
`=AVERAGEIF(A1:A5, ">=100")` 表示统计A1至A5中大于等于100的单元格的平均值。
3. 数据验证与规则设置
在设置数据验证规则时,统计数字单元格数量有助于确保数据格式的正确性。例如,设置一个单元格必须为数字,可以通过COUNT函数判断是否满足条件。
四、Excel中数字单元格数量的高级技巧
1. 使用公式计算数字单元格数量
除了COUNT和COUNTA函数,还可以使用其他函数组合计算数字单元格数量。
示例:
`=SUMPRODUCT(--ISNUMBER(A1:A5))` 表示统计A1至A5中数值单元格的数量。
说明:
- `ISNUMBER(A1:A5)` 返回一个数组,其中每个单元格为TRUE或FALSE。
- `--` 将TRUE转换为1,FALSE转换为0。
- `SUMPRODUCT` 将这些数值相加,得到数字单元格的数量。
2. 使用数组公式计算数字单元格数量
对于更复杂的计算,可以使用数组公式来实现。
示例:
`=SUM((A1:A5<>"")(ISNUMBER(A1:A5)))` 表示统计A1至A5中非空且为数字的单元格数量。
说明:
- `A1:A5<>"` 返回一个数组,其中每个单元格为TRUE或FALSE。
- `ISNUMBER(A1:A5)` 返回一个数组,其中每个单元格为TRUE或FALSE。
- `()` 将两个数组相乘,TRUE为1,FALSE为0。
- `SUM` 将这些数值相加,得到数字单元格的数量。
五、Excel中数字单元格数量的注意事项
1. 数字单元格的判断标准
在Excel中,判断一个单元格是否为数字,可以使用ISNUMBER函数。ISNUMBER函数返回TRUE表示单元格中包含数字,FALSE表示不包含。
示例:
`=ISNUMBER(A1)` 表示判断A1单元格是否为数字。
2. 数字单元格的统计范围
在使用COUNT、COUNTA、COUNTIF等函数时,需要明确指定统计范围。如果范围不明确,可能会导致统计结果错误。
3. 数字单元格的类型
Excel中,数字单元格可以包含整数、小数、科学计数法等类型。在统计时,需要根据具体需求选择合适的函数。
六、Excel中数字单元格数量的实际应用案例
案例1:统计某列中数字单元格的数量
假设有一个表格,其中列B包含以下数据:
| B列 |
|-|
| 123 |
| 45.6 |
| 789 |
| abc |
| 0 |
| def |
使用公式 `=COUNTIF(B1:B6, ">=100")` 可以统计B1至B6中大于等于100的单元格数量,结果为2(789和0)。
案例2:统计某列中非空且为数字的单元格数量
假设有一个表格,其中列C包含以下数据:
| C列 |
|-|
| 123 |
| 45.6 |
| 789 |
| abc |
| 0 |
| def |
使用公式 `=SUM((C1:C6<>"")(ISNUMBER(C1:C6)))` 可以统计C1至C6中非空且为数字的单元格数量,结果为3(123、789、0)。
七、Excel中数字单元格数量的常见问题与解决方法
1. 问题:统计范围不明确
解决方法:
明确指定统计范围,例如使用 `=COUNTIF(B1:B10, ">=100")`。
2. 问题:统计结果不准确
解决方法:
使用更精确的公式,如 `=SUMPRODUCT(--ISNUMBER(B1:B10))`。
3. 问题:统计包含数字的单元格数量
解决方法:
使用 `=COUNTIF(B1:B10, ">=100")` 或 `=COUNTIF(B1:B10, "123")`。
八、Excel中数字单元格数量的总结与展望
Excel中数字单元格数量的统计是数据处理的重要基础,其应用范围广泛,涵盖数据清洗、数据验证、数据统计等多个方面。掌握这些技巧不仅可以提高工作效率,还能提升数据处理的准确性。
随着Excel功能的不断更新,未来可能会出现更多智能化的统计工具,但掌握基础函数的使用仍然是不可或缺的能力。对于用户来说,结合实际需求,灵活运用这些函数,将有助于更好地应对复杂的数据分析任务。
九、
Excel中数字单元格数量的统计是数据处理中的一项基本技能。通过掌握COUNT、COUNTA、COUNTIF等函数,用户可以更高效地进行数据处理和分析。在实际应用中,灵活运用这些函数,结合特定场景需求,能够实现更精准的数据统计和分析。
对于每一位Excel用户来说,提升数据处理能力不仅有助于提高工作效率,更能为未来的数据分析和决策提供坚实的基础。
在Excel中,数字单元格的数量是数据处理和分析的重要基础。掌握如何统计单元格中包含数字的数量,不仅有助于理解数据结构,还能提高数据处理的效率。本文将围绕“Excel有数字的单元格数量”展开,从定义、计算方式、应用场景、高级技巧等多个维度,系统阐述相关知识。
一、Excel中数字单元格数量的定义
在Excel中,“数字单元格数量”指的是在某一范围内,所有包含数字的单元格的数量。这个概念在数据清洗、数据统计、数据验证等场景中具有重要价值。
例如,在一个包含以下数据的区域:
| A列 | B列 |
|-|-|
| 123 | 45.6 |
| 789 | 0 |
| abc | def |
其中,A列包含数字的单元格有3个(A1、A2、A3),B列包含数字的单元格有2个(B2、B3)。因此,A列中数字单元格数量为3,B列中数字单元格数量为2。
二、Excel中数字单元格数量的计算方法
1. 使用COUNT函数
COUNT函数用于统计某一范围内的数值单元格数量,不考虑文本或空单元格。
公式格式:
`=COUNT(范围)`
示例:
`=COUNT(A1:A5)` 表示统计A1至A5范围内数值单元格的数量。
注意事项:
- COUNT函数会忽略空单元格、文本和错误值。
- 如果单元格中包含非数值内容(如文本、日期、逻辑值),COUNT函数会将其视为非数值,不计入统计。
2. 使用COUNTA函数
COUNTA函数用于统计某一范围内的所有单元格数量,包括数值、文本、空单元格和错误值。
公式格式:
`=COUNTA(范围)`
示例:
`=COUNTA(A1:A5)` 表示统计A1至A5范围内所有单元格的数量。
注意事项:
- COUNTA会统计所有单元格,包括空单元格。
- 与COUNT函数相比,COUNTA统计范围更广。
3. 使用ISNUMBER函数结合COUNT函数
在某些情况下,需要统计包含数字的单元格数量,而不仅仅是数值单元格。这时可以结合ISNUMBER函数来实现。
公式格式:
`=COUNTIF(范围, "数字")`
示例:
`=COUNTIF(A1:A5, "123")` 表示统计A1至A5中等于“123”的单元格数量。
扩展应用:
`=COUNTIF(A1:A5, ">=100")` 表示统计A1至A5中大于等于100的单元格数量。
三、Excel中数字单元格数量的应用场景
1. 数据清洗与验证
在数据清洗过程中,统计数字单元格数量可以帮助识别数据缺失或错误。例如,如果一个列中大部分单元格为空,而只有少数单元格包含数字,说明可能存在数据缺失问题。
2. 数据统计与分析
在数据分析中,统计数字单元格数量可以用于计算平均值、总和等统计指标。例如,统计某一列中数字单元格的平均值,可以使用AVERAGE函数结合COUNT函数。
公式示例:
`=AVERAGEIF(A1:A5, ">=100")` 表示统计A1至A5中大于等于100的单元格的平均值。
3. 数据验证与规则设置
在设置数据验证规则时,统计数字单元格数量有助于确保数据格式的正确性。例如,设置一个单元格必须为数字,可以通过COUNT函数判断是否满足条件。
四、Excel中数字单元格数量的高级技巧
1. 使用公式计算数字单元格数量
除了COUNT和COUNTA函数,还可以使用其他函数组合计算数字单元格数量。
示例:
`=SUMPRODUCT(--ISNUMBER(A1:A5))` 表示统计A1至A5中数值单元格的数量。
说明:
- `ISNUMBER(A1:A5)` 返回一个数组,其中每个单元格为TRUE或FALSE。
- `--` 将TRUE转换为1,FALSE转换为0。
- `SUMPRODUCT` 将这些数值相加,得到数字单元格的数量。
2. 使用数组公式计算数字单元格数量
对于更复杂的计算,可以使用数组公式来实现。
示例:
`=SUM((A1:A5<>"")(ISNUMBER(A1:A5)))` 表示统计A1至A5中非空且为数字的单元格数量。
说明:
- `A1:A5<>"` 返回一个数组,其中每个单元格为TRUE或FALSE。
- `ISNUMBER(A1:A5)` 返回一个数组,其中每个单元格为TRUE或FALSE。
- `()` 将两个数组相乘,TRUE为1,FALSE为0。
- `SUM` 将这些数值相加,得到数字单元格的数量。
五、Excel中数字单元格数量的注意事项
1. 数字单元格的判断标准
在Excel中,判断一个单元格是否为数字,可以使用ISNUMBER函数。ISNUMBER函数返回TRUE表示单元格中包含数字,FALSE表示不包含。
示例:
`=ISNUMBER(A1)` 表示判断A1单元格是否为数字。
2. 数字单元格的统计范围
在使用COUNT、COUNTA、COUNTIF等函数时,需要明确指定统计范围。如果范围不明确,可能会导致统计结果错误。
3. 数字单元格的类型
Excel中,数字单元格可以包含整数、小数、科学计数法等类型。在统计时,需要根据具体需求选择合适的函数。
六、Excel中数字单元格数量的实际应用案例
案例1:统计某列中数字单元格的数量
假设有一个表格,其中列B包含以下数据:
| B列 |
|-|
| 123 |
| 45.6 |
| 789 |
| abc |
| 0 |
| def |
使用公式 `=COUNTIF(B1:B6, ">=100")` 可以统计B1至B6中大于等于100的单元格数量,结果为2(789和0)。
案例2:统计某列中非空且为数字的单元格数量
假设有一个表格,其中列C包含以下数据:
| C列 |
|-|
| 123 |
| 45.6 |
| 789 |
| abc |
| 0 |
| def |
使用公式 `=SUM((C1:C6<>"")(ISNUMBER(C1:C6)))` 可以统计C1至C6中非空且为数字的单元格数量,结果为3(123、789、0)。
七、Excel中数字单元格数量的常见问题与解决方法
1. 问题:统计范围不明确
解决方法:
明确指定统计范围,例如使用 `=COUNTIF(B1:B10, ">=100")`。
2. 问题:统计结果不准确
解决方法:
使用更精确的公式,如 `=SUMPRODUCT(--ISNUMBER(B1:B10))`。
3. 问题:统计包含数字的单元格数量
解决方法:
使用 `=COUNTIF(B1:B10, ">=100")` 或 `=COUNTIF(B1:B10, "123")`。
八、Excel中数字单元格数量的总结与展望
Excel中数字单元格数量的统计是数据处理的重要基础,其应用范围广泛,涵盖数据清洗、数据验证、数据统计等多个方面。掌握这些技巧不仅可以提高工作效率,还能提升数据处理的准确性。
随着Excel功能的不断更新,未来可能会出现更多智能化的统计工具,但掌握基础函数的使用仍然是不可或缺的能力。对于用户来说,结合实际需求,灵活运用这些函数,将有助于更好地应对复杂的数据分析任务。
九、
Excel中数字单元格数量的统计是数据处理中的一项基本技能。通过掌握COUNT、COUNTA、COUNTIF等函数,用户可以更高效地进行数据处理和分析。在实际应用中,灵活运用这些函数,结合特定场景需求,能够实现更精准的数据统计和分析。
对于每一位Excel用户来说,提升数据处理能力不仅有助于提高工作效率,更能为未来的数据分析和决策提供坚实的基础。